如果你与密码学或区块链有任何关联,那么你肯定听说过SHA-512。这不仅仅是一个普通的算法——它是保护数据最可靠的方法之一,广泛应用于安全性至关重要的场合。



那么,什么是SHA-512?本质上,它是一种密码学哈希函数,可以将任何数据转换为512位的值(64字节)。它由美国国家安全局在2001年开发,并由国家标准与技术研究院(NIST)标准化。作为SHA-2系列的一部分出现,是对旧的SHA-1漏洞的回应。

为什么大家都在使用它?因为它就是好用。经过二十年的验证,SHA-512已证明其对各种密码攻击具有抵抗力。它的设计如此周密,已成为行业的事实标准。

这个算法具体应用在哪些场景?无处不在。在区块链中,SHA-512确保数据的完整性和安全性——这是技术的基石之一。在金融行业,用于数字签名和证书,保证交易的真实性。在密码管理系统中,密码在存入数据库前会通过SHA-512进行哈希处理。这意味着,即使数据库被攻破,实际密码仍然受到保护。

SHA-512对整个技术生态的影响巨大。它在加密货币中的应用,尤其是在比特币中,引发了交易方式的革命。在数字签名和证书中使用SHA-512,提高了对线上交易的信任,推动了电子商务和数字银行的发展。

未来会怎样?随着数据保护重要性的提升,SHA-512的应用只会越来越广。当然,也有云彩在天边——量子计算可能对SHA-512和其他哈希函数构成威胁。但密码学界已经在研究后量子密码学。SHA-512的核心原则——确保数据的完整性和安全性——很可能在很长一段时间内仍然具有相关性。

总之,SHA-512不仅仅是密码学的历史遗物。它是一个活跃、广泛使用的工具,在现代数字世界中依然至关重要。从区块链到个人数据保护,这个算法无处不在,这绝非偶然。
查看原文
此页面可能包含第三方内容,仅供参考(非陈述/保证),不应被视为 Gate 认可其观点表述,也不得被视为财务或专业建议。详见声明
  • 赞赏
  • 评论
  • 转发
  • 分享
评论
请输入评论内容
请输入评论内容
暂无评论